发明名称 Entity domains
摘要 Strategies are described for organizing the runtime components of an application into an entity domain framework. The entity domain framework includes one or more entity domains arranged in a hierarchical fashion. Each entity domain further groups one or more components together in a hierarchical fashion. Each entity domain can include one or more services that provide a policy to the components within the entity domain. Composite functionality couples the framework together, and further provides a bus-like mechanism whereby an entity can forward service requests up through the hierarchy until a domain is found that satisfies the requests. Exemplary services provided by the entity domain framework include lifetime management services, error handling services, and so forth. The hierarchical structure provides an efficient way of exposing functionality to groups of components that will share this functionality in a common context, without requiring costly and complex atomistic coupling of services to components or duplication of service instances.
申请公布号 US7680935(B2) 申请公布日期 2010.03.16
申请号 US20040955693 申请日期 2004.09.30
申请人 MICROSOFT CORPORATION 发明人 SZYPERSKI CLEMENS A.;OLENICK BRAD M.;SHYAMSUNDAR BALASUBRAMANIAN;AHMAD ARSHAD F.;WATSON ARTHUR H.
分类号 G06F9/44 主分类号 G06F9/44
代理机构 代理人
主权项
地址
您可能感兴趣的专利